A nose-to-nose staredown battle is a face-off where two participants stand with their noses touching  and maintain eye contact without backing away. The goal is usually to test composure, confidence, and mental toughness rather than physical strength.

Common rules include:

  • Stand nose-to-nose.
  • No pushing, shoving, or using hands.
  • Maintain eye contact.
  • Don't step back or break the position.
  • The first person to move away, laugh, blink excessively, or lose composure loses.

It's often used in:

  • Wrestling or combat sports for promotional face-offs.
  • Friendly challenge videos.
  • Mental endurance competitions.
